Transaction 369944d377e8d9bb120c7713cd5f59f4af4b4dc166d6cec9c16ca39e52a118df

block
f392a5f45ddc80d6edfc5bc6480768aef5ffd14fa889e5a08236bd5969d89551

1 Input

23 Outputs